Saying goodbye to old friends (M11 Rookies)

With Madden 12 coming out in a couple of weeks, the days of the generated rookies are over. And although I am happy to have random names and faces, as it will up the replay value, I will be sad to say goodbye to some of the rookies who always seem to end up on my teams.
Sean Truman
Shaydon Favors
Jamario Alexander
Taylor Westerman
Erick Dunkley
Javec Williams
Sam Nakwaasah

So long fellas, thanks for helping me win some championships. Bring on the randomized rookies!!!! Anyone else end up always having some of the same rookies help rebuild your franchises?
